> > ix86_set_func_type checks noreturn attribute to avoid incompatible
> > attribute error in LTO1 on interrupt functions.  Since TREE_THIS_VOLATILE
> > is set also for _Noreturn without noreturn attribute, check interrupt
> > attribute for interrupt functions instead.
>
> Please also adjust the comment above the change. The current comment
> even explains why the "noreturn" attribute is checked instead of
> "interrupt" attribute.

How about this?

     NB: Can't use just TREE_THIS_VOLATILE to check if this is a noreturn
     function.  The local-pure-const pass turns an interrupt function
     into a noreturn function by setting TREE_THIS_VOLATILE.  Normally
     the local-pure-const pass is run after ix86_set_func_type is called.
     When the local-pure-const pass is enabled for LTO, the interrupt
     function is marked with TREE_THIS_VOLATILE in the IR output, which
     leads to the incompatible attribute error in LTO1.  Ignore the
     interrupt function in this case.
